Common Ford Focus Instrument Cluster Failures
If your 2011-2018 Ford Focus instrument cluster is failing, you're not alone. Common issues include LCD failure, loss of gauge operation, and backlight failure, making it difficult to monitor speed, fuel levels, and warnings. These faults can appear intermittently or worsen over time, leaving drivers frustrated and unsure of their vehicle’s status.
